Crossroads of America Scout Band
2016 Western Tour

Devils Tower, Crazy Horse, Jewel Cave, Medicine Mountian Scout Camp, and Mount Rushmore

Our very busy day started by visiting a new state. We went to Devils Tower in Wyoming. There were a few people who made it all the way around the base of the tower in the short time we spent there. Next came the Crazy Horse Memorial to see the world’s largest sculpture and learn a little about Crazy Horse, the monument’s ongoing construction, and visit the Native American Educational and Culture Center. Our next adventure took us to Jewel Cave National Monument. We split into two groups, one group went on the Scenic Tour, and most of the Scouts opted for the more strenuous Historic Lantern Tour. Our fourth stop of the day took us to the Medicine Mountain Scout Camp where we were able to visit with an old friend, Tim Bouchard, who used to work in our Council. Concert number five was enjoyed by the Scouts in this beautiful mountain camp. We still had one more stop before our day was done. We made it to Mount Rushmore just as the sculpture was being lit for the evening.
